AMERICAN HOME ASSUR. CO. v. MAJOR TOOL & MACH.

Nos. 84-5232 to 84-5234.

767 F.2d 446 (1985)

AMERICAN HOME ASSURANCE CO., Arkwright-Boston Manufacturers Mutual Insurance Co., Monarch Insurance Co. of Ohio, Edison International, Inc., and Turbodyne Corporation, Appellants, v. MAJOR TOOL AND MACHINE, INC., Birdsboro Corporation,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Eighth Circuit.

Decided July 8,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Stephen C. Fitch, Columbus, Ohio, for appellants.

Michael A. Trittipo and Robert E. Salmon, Minneapolis, Minn., for appellees.

Before McMILLIAN and FAGG, Circuit Judges, and WOODS, District Judge.


HENRY WOODS, District Judge.

I. BACKGROUND

This is a Minnesota diversity case in which the appellant insurers of Turbodyne, Inc. seek subrogation against Major Tool and Machine, Inc. and Birdsboro Corporation, appellees. Turbodyne was the assembler of a turbine which it contracted to supply to the Missouri Basin Municipal Power Agency. The inner housing for the turbine was supplied to Turbodyne by Major Tool and the turbine case by Birdsboro under subcontracts...
